As for the effect, hey, its not going to replace regrowth, or, especially, Replenishment which I have become so fond of. However, when it comes down to being OOM, either in solo or group action, or want a pet that you're charm kiting with to have just a little more durablity, 8HP regen and 1 damage absorb really isn't going to change the world, but it'll give an edge.
Plus, hey, noobs love chrolo! Til ya get some AA points and focus behind it though, you're not going to be seeing your chrolo last beyond 15minute, while group chrolo lasts even less (10 minutes on the nose). Now, this is truly comparable to chrolo. Let's see: its only 8regen, as opposed to chrolo's 10, but, hey, who cares? If a noob would get hit, say, once every 3 seconds (A mob delay of 30, rather average), it'll give +2hp per tick (by preventing 2 damage every 6 seconds), leveling it with chrolo. Now, that's for noobs. If you're talking midranged, where mobs will most likely hit more often, due to decreased delays, double attacks, duel wields, and special melee hits (ie, kick, bash, monk moves, hit backs with rospont {yeah, I know, my spelling on that was horrid}, and so forth), they're bound to hit more than twice every 6 seconds, giving this spell edges on chrolo in both duration and effectiveness. During downtime, its going to be 2hp less per tick. Sorry, I believe its a good trade off, but its not unargueably better. Hopefully the extra damage saved from the fight will counteract or even out-act this effect.
